Abstract

The invention provides a bus passing-through method. The method comprises the steps that buses turning right travel along a right-turn lane arranged on the right side of a channelized traffic island and enter an auxiliary bus station arranged at an exit ramp to enable passengers to get on or off; buses going straight and buses turning left both travel into bus parking spaces along an entrance lane special for buses and stop at a bus station to enable passengers to get on or off; the buses going straight stop at a going-straight exit auxiliary station to enable passengers to get on or off; and the buses turning left stop at a left-turn exit auxiliary station to enable passengers to get on or off. The bus passing-through method has the advantages that the distance of bus stations at road crossings can be greatly shortened, the transfer time is shortened, and convenience is brought to people who go out.

Background technology
Along with the fast development of Chinese society economy, the continuous quickening of urbanization process, city size continuous expansion, result in steeply rising of Urban traffic demand amount。Meanwhile, along with economic growth and growth in the living standard, Urban Residential Trip mode there occurs great changes, and vehicle guaranteeding organic quantity constantly rises。Corresponding, China's urban road construction relatively lags behind in the growth of motor vehicles, and weight trunk roads in road construction, and the bad road network structure of light time branch road result in the generation of city common fault traffic congestion more, especially serious with road usual friendship mouth place。Traffic congestion result in the decline of traffic efficiency, also result in serious environmental pollution。
For effective solving urban traffic blocking, guiding resident's Green Travel, protect environment, save the energy, comprehensive comparative analysis in conjunction with domestic and international successful experience, the expert of many research urban transportations thinks that the public public transport in Development of Urban is scheme the most suitable。Contrast other Green Travel modes, such as the track traffic such as subway, light rail, it is little that city bus has investment, instant effect, and circuit easily adjusts, the features such as existing road resource can be made full use of, meanwhile, Urban Transit Services moderate range, can combine with the trip of the bicycle such as rail rapid transit, public bicycles and pedestrian traffic, form the Green Travel network comprehensively covering city scope, really realize Green Travel。Therefore, Public Transport Priority Development has become the common recognition of each Traffic Development。
But, in the many cities of China, long-term existence bus trip ratio is relatively low, and passenger is to the unsatisfied phenomenon of bus service。Analyzing reason, mainly have public transport punctuality rate low, the waiting time is long, and configuration is unreasonable, and convenience is poor, and the reason such as the speed of service is low, and resident trip spended time is long。Meanwhile, the mixed row of bus and other public vehicles, and bus is in the stop at platform place, cause interfering of bus and public vehicles, reduce public transport operation speed and service quality, also have impact on the normal pass of public vehicles。For realizing public traffic in priority in urban road layout and traffic organization, promote public transport operation speed and punctuality rate, in recent years, many cities have employed layout bus-only approach on section, crossing adds the measures such as public transport priority signal, and its purpose, for improving public transport right of way, promotes public traffic in priority。But it also occupies passage space and the time of a part of public vehicles, changes normal traffic order simultaneously。Limit by road conditions, usually occurred arranging the situation of bus-only approach。Additionally, many cities are when crossing realizes public traffic in priority, merely public transport is considered as ordinary traffic stream, its current priority of guarantee of adopting various measures, and ignore the convenience demand of its serve passengers。For reducing the impact that the public transport of bus platform place is out of the station and passenger getting on/off is on traffic, generally the bus station of crossing is arranged in certain position outside the scope of crossing。Along with the increase of crossing scope, passenger's transfer distance lengthens therewith, usually can not meet the specification requirement to transfer distance。Therefore, for really realizing public traffic in priority, from guaranteeing Bus Priority and bus service convenience two aspect will be improved set about, simultaneously can not the running space of other traffic of excess compression and time, it is prevented that produce new blocking up。
For the setting of bus station, relevant specification of country has clear stipulaties: the transfer distance between intersection public vapour (electricity) car bus stop, transfer distance is not preferably greater than 50 meters in the same direction;Incorgruous transfer and transfer distance of intersecting are not preferably greater than 150 meters;Any direction transfer distance is not preferably greater than 250 meters。Specification suggestion simultaneously: the station near intersection should be arranged in side, intersection exit road, is preferably 80m~150m from intersection exit kerb radius of turn terminal。It will be apparent that Public Transport Transfer required distance cannot be met for the crossing that area on trunk roads is bigger。In addition, entrance driveway or the exit ramp of crossing it is arranged in regardless of bus station, bus all conflicts with the existence of crossing turning vehicle, also can clash with the non power driven vehicle kept straight in some cases, and affect the current of craspedodrome public vehicles, causing intersection traffic disorder, the traffic capacity declines。Therefore, generally bus station is arranged in a certain position outside the coverage of crossing, but also brings bus passenger transfer distance and lengthen, easily cause the danger that pedestrian crosses roads randomly, upset normal traffic order。
Mostly existing crossing bus signals precedence technique is by acting the mode giving a green light or extending long green light time in advance, make in each green time, have bus as much as possible to pass through crossing, because public transport service duration is different, the time arriving crossing is also inconsistent, and too much public transit vehicle of letting pass in a green time causes at the place of bus station in downstream, crossing sometimes and blocks up。
Summary of the invention
The technical problem to be solved in the present invention is the weak point existing for prior art, it is provided that a kind of public transport passing method, utilizes this bus station's arrangement can significantly shorten bus station of crossing spacing, shortens the transfer time, goes on a journey offer conveniently for people。Simultaneously, this bus station and intersection channelizing podium are integrated, right-turning vehicles rationalization's bicycle and pedestrian traffic can be tapped in advance, bus-only approach is utilized to be separated with public vehicles by bus, it is achieved while Bus Priority and convenient service, to also improve the traffic efficiency of other vehicles of crossing。When this kind of bus station is all arranged in upstream and downstream crossing, the separation regulation and control of available right of way signal, making bus is that discontinuous equilibrium is arrived at a station, and can be prevented effectively from the phenomenon of bus train, improves public transport and arrives at a station punctuality rate。
The technical solution of the present invention is to provide following a kind of public transport passing method:
(1) right-hand rotation bus travels along the right-turn lane that is arranged on the right side of channelizing island, and enters the public transport extension station being arranged on exit ramp and carry out upper and lower passenger;
(2) bus kept straight on and the bus of left-hand rotation sail public transport parking position into each along bus-only approach, and stop bus station and carry out upper and lower passenger。
As preferably, the bus of craspedodrome is stopped in the outlet extension station that keeps straight on, and upper and lower passenger。
As preferably, the bus of left-hand rotation is stopped in the outlet extension station that turns left, and upper and lower passenger。
Adopt the bus station of technical solutions according to the invention layout and special public transport operation mode, mainly can play following beneficial effect:
1, shorten passenger's transfer distance, improve bus service efficiency。Except right-hand rotation car, the transfer of other all directions mainly carries out between the channelizing island of four, crossing, within transfer distance can be controlled in 100m。Directly from crossing rapid evacuation or transfer, delay can be decreased after passenger getting off car。
2, intersection traffic canalization is optimized, it is ensured that Bus Priority and convenient service。Being different from other by mode current before bus station for right-turn lane, the method adopts the mode that right-turning vehicles detours after bus station, utilizes bus platform and extension thereof to tap, it is ensured that right-hand rotation car is not stopped by craspedodrome queuing vehicle。Bus-only approach and public transport berth are set, and utilize crossing monitor and control facility, it is ensured that the priority that public transport is passed through and serviced。Bus station merges setting with Dai Hang district, crossing, utilizes internal road surface, crossing as accelerating sections leaving from station, saves bus station's land used, and shortens public transport and enter the station and the time that twice deceleration of row is stopped is treated in crossing。
3, make full use of whole signal period, reduce the impact on other traffic。Bus utilizes the whole signal period complete inlet parking service and pass through crossing, only signal period and bus station's traffic capacity need to be coordinated, do not need green light signals duration is done too much adjustment, concurrently separate out the bodily form huge, after accelerating slower public transit vehicle, can improve other vehicles of crossing the traffic capacity。
4, the generation of public train can be avoided, contribute to rationally determining public bus network。After bus first completes inlet parking service within the whole signal period, recycling green light signals passes through crossing。Public transport wagon flow is arrived at a station from random station being become discontinuous, and each bus station service vehicle number that arrives at a station the unit interval is basically identical, decreases blocking up of place of bus station。It is analyzed for an interval with two signal-control crossing, and utilizes intersection exit road extension station to be adjusted, finally determine the reasonable public bus network of every road。

Embodiment 1:
As shown in Figure 1 to Figure 3: a kind of crossing bus station arrangement, bus station is arranged on the channelizing island of crossing, and does integrated design with channelizing island, and the island head part of channelizing island arranges pedestrian and bicycle Dai Hang district, mid portion arranges bus platform, and tail end sets isolation strip。
The left side of bus platform is provided with public transport parking position, and the left side of public transport parking position is provided with bus-only approach, utilizes colored road surface application。
The left side of bus-only approach is sequentially provided with public vehicles Through Lane and public vehicles left turn lane, bus platform is provided with isolation strip along bus direction to the car, hedgerow or isolation guardrail are arranged in isolation strip, separate right-turning vehicles in advance, bicycle lane it is provided with on the right side of right-turn lane, car lane and bicycle lane plate altogether is arranged, it is prevented that have an accident or blocking right-turn lane during vehicle trouble。
The right side of bicycle lane is footpath and greenbelt, and bus-only approach is concordant with stop line with public transport parking position forward position, adopts crossing and cycle track to be connected with each other by four channelizing islands。
Additionally, also set up public transport extension station in intersection exit road, it is positioned in lower exit road, crossing widened section footpath along bus running direction。
As shown in Figure 6,7: be positioned at the public transport stop board on channelizing island except indicating all public bus network information of our station, utilize orientation diagram 1 to indicate position and the public bus network information of exit ramp public transport extension station simultaneously;It is positioned at the public transport stop board in exit ramp public transport extension station except indicating all public bus network information of our station, utilizes orientation diagram 2 to indicate position and the public bus network information of channelizing island main website simultaneously。
Utilizing the arrangement of this bus station, the method for operation of bus is as follows: (the left-hand rotation bus arrived in the individual signals lamp cycle and craspedodrome bus moderate number can complete service within a cycle and pass through crossing)
Right-hand rotation bus travels along the right-turn lane that is arranged on the right side of channelizing island with right-hand rotation public vehicles, and enters the public transport extension station being arranged on exit ramp and carry out upper and lower passenger。
The public vehicles kept straight on and turn left travel according to the public vehicles Through Lane being arranged on the left of bus-only approach and public vehicles left turn lane, and normally travel according to traffic light。
The bus kept straight on and the bus of left-hand rotation sail public transport parking position into each along bus-only approach, and stop carries out upper and lower passenger。
For being arranged in the bus station on channelizing island, as shown in Figure 4, Figure 5: stop berth for three, it is as follows that it stops mode: executes after automatic stop fare and draws the parking position that 1#, 2# and 3# are arranged in order, vehicle commander is by 12m, safe spacing 2.5m, the vehicle pull-in employing under normal circumstances order principle that enters the station is stopped successively, only when 3# berth has car to stop during the free time of 1# or 2# berth, rear to the available bus-only approach of vehicle enter before idle berth stop。
Intersection signal tissue adopts the release manner turned left afterwards of first keeping straight on, and bus-only approach is mainly for craspedodrome bus and waits to exercise use, and the left-hand rotation bus right side is put, and utilizes public transport berth and above extension is current。
After passenger getting on/off completes, the bus in the 1# berth available crossing direction vehicle left-hand rotation time enters treats row berth 1 ' # or 1 " #, if the head car made number one is craspedodrome bus, then can unrestricted choice;If the head car made number one is left-hand rotation bus, then enter 1 " # berth; go successively; 2# berth bus can enter 2 ' # and treats row berth (craspedodrome bus) or enter 1# berth (left-hand rotation bus); 3# berth bus can enter 3 ' # and treats row berth (craspedodrome bus) or enter 2# berth (left-hand rotation bus), and the berth vacated is for bus later。
Utilize arrangement and the public transport passing method of this bus station, in a signal lamp cycle, bus stop can provide at most 7 berths, which is utilized to carry out berthing and passenger getting on/off of bus, both the distance between passenger's transfer had been shortened, improve again the traffic efficiency of public transport, improve the conveying capacity of public transport。

By being ranked up by frequency of arriving at a station at the public transit vehicle of this crossing bus station service of entering the station, preferentially public bus network high for the frequency that arrives at a station is arranged in the bus station of channelizing island。The public transport quantity arrived within a signal period is more, when cannot be fully completed service within a cycle and pass through crossing, the public bus network that frequency is low, service time is short that part arrived at a station is arranged in craspedodrome or left-hand rotation exit ramp extension station, it is ensured that the bus released in one cycle of crossing, upstream within one cycle of downstream intersection all through。
For being arranged in the bus station on channelizing island, berth is stopped for three, it is as follows that it stops mode: executes after crossing and draws the parking position that 1#, 2# and 3# are arranged in order, vehicle commander is by 12m, safe spacing 2.5m, the vehicle pull-in employing under normal circumstances order principle that enters the station is stopped successively, only when 3# berth has car to stop during the free time of 1# or 2# berth, rear to the available bus-only approach of vehicle enter before idle berth stop。
Intersection signal tissue adopts the release manner turned left afterwards of first keeping straight on, and bus-only approach is mainly for craspedodrome bus and waits to exercise use, and the left-hand rotation bus right side is put, and utilizes bus platform and above extension is current。
As shown in Figure 4, Figure 5: after passenger getting on/off completes, the bus in the 1# berth available crossing direction vehicle left-hand rotation time enters treats row berth 1 ' # or 1 " #, if the head car made number one is craspedodrome bus, then can unrestricted choice;If the head car made number one is left-hand rotation bus, then enter 1 " # berth; go successively; 2# berth bus can enter 2 ' # and treats row berth (craspedodrome bus) or enter 1# berth (left-hand rotation bus); 3# berth bus can enter 3 ' # and treats row berth (craspedodrome bus) or enter 2# berth (left-hand rotation bus), and the berth vacated is for bus later。
In conjunction with the embodiments 1 and embodiment 2 can be seen that, when bus station is all arranged by this kind of form in upstream and downstream crossing, and in one signal period of upstream and downstream crossing bus station can be provided by service maximum public transport quantity basically identical time, control by traffic signal, can guarantee that the departures of public transport discontinuous and arrive at a station, and the delay time at stop often stood is controlled, namely each public transport waits at most a red time, eliminate public transport at random arrive at a station produce public train phenomenon, it is ensured that the punctuality rate that public transport is arrived at a station。When upstream and downstream signal period difference is relatively big, when part circuit is arranged in exit ramp extension station, the time of departure of this part public bus network need to be adjusted so that it is travel to and through crossing at green time, reduce the interference to regular calling public transport。If the upstream and downstream intersection signal cycle has big difference, then two intersection signal cycles were pressed multiple and arranges。
In addition, as shown in Figure 3, for the crossing that pedestrian's (containing bus passenger) and bicycle flow are bigger, pedestrian described in Fig. 2 and bicycle waiting area can be moved to footpath as shown in Figure 3, and the island head part of channelizing island is made graticule form, form graticule channelizing island, in order to separate traffic, which increase the ability of crossing carrying passenger and pedestrian, and wait safer on pavement。
